      1969 Firebird: Twin Turbo Butler 482”

      Well, it's been almost ten years since I last posted. Poor car got mothballed after a disruption with the local hot rod builder. Then the economy tanked and so the car has sat. A good friend told me about a Firebird built by BBT Fabrications in Illinois a couple of years ago and after a few phone calls to Troy Gudgel the owner we decided to get the ball rolling again. He has a great team and fully understands what it takes to build a world class vehicle. I have been very impressed with their work and look forward to seeing the car completed.

      First image in orange was the car when I purchased it off eBay in the mid 2000’s before stripping it down. The second how it sits now.



      What we had done twelve or thirteen years ago ended up being fully scrapped aside from the original sheet metal, of which little was/is left. It's a tough lesson to learn but sometimes you just don't get what you pay for. So... we yanked all the work done all those years ago and started over from scratch. I believe now the car will get finished and more importantly be safe. We are building this car to run north of 200 MPH and drive with nice manners.

      Current Build Status:
      Builder: BBT Fabrications, Mahomet, Illinois
      Roadster shop IRS chassis
      RS Gear T-56 (Tranzilla) six speed transmission
      Butler Performance 482" aluminum Pontiac engine, Quillen Motorsports turbo spec and tune
      Side exiting exhaust
      Lots of cool fabrication work throughout.
